ClearSign to install sensors at Supermajor Gulf Coast Refinery

ClearSign Technologies Corporation, an emerging leader in industrial combustion and sensing technologies that support decarbonization, improve operational and energy efficiency, enable the use of hydrogen as a fuel and enhance safety while dramatically reducing emissions, announces that the Company is installing four ClearSign Eye sensors into a supermajor refinery located on the Gulf Coast of the US.

"We are excited to be installing the first ClearSign Eye sensors into burners in a heater at major refinery," said Jim Deller, Ph.D., Chief Executive Officer of ClearSign.

"These sensors are designed to detect the presence of a functioning burner pilot, which is required to light the main burner flames. The advantage of our technology is that it can do this without being inserted into the flame itself, unlike the typical equipment in use today. We believe that our sensor provides a more durable and reliable flame detecting device, which is of vital importance, and can be of great value to our customers. We are encouraged that, after an extensive technical review by this operator, they chose to take the next step and trial multiple units in one of their operational facilities."  

The ClearSign Eye sensors are expected be installed on each burner of a multi burner process heater in a U.S. Gulf Coast refinery in the second quarter of this year.
